Stephenson Taylor Water Line Extension - This is a SOLICITATION NOTICE for the upcoming Solicitation ****- 26- R- **** Stephenson- Taylor Water Line Extension a construction project prepared in accordance with FAR Part 36

Construction of water line extension Furnish and install 10, 940 feet of 2- inch DR 11 HDPE water main and 870 feet of 4- inch DR11 HDPE as casing. Directional bore 815 feet total including 2 road crossings, 1 driveway crossing, and 1 creek crossing. 2 open cut gravel road crossings totaling 55 feet. Furnish and install 4 water main taps, water meters, and water service lines to homes, including 400 feet of 1- inch PE and 870 feet of 1. 5- inch PE and appurtenances. Furnish and install appurtenances including gate valves, flush hydrants, air relief valves, tracer wire, locate stations, anode bays, thrust blocks, and fittings. Complete pressure testing and provide results. Complete disinfection and bacteriological testing of completed water main. Connect installed water line extension to Caddo County Rural Water District No. 3.
